Hovmand, Peter   Diversity Committee Report   (This report provides an overview of the System Dynamics Society demographics for 2008 and Diversity Committee. Total membership declined for the first time since 1998 from 1,152 members in 2007 to 1,087 in 2008. The decline was largest in the United States, among men, and members 50 and over. However, the number of women in the society continues increasing reaching 16% in 2008 while the number countries represented by members increased as well. Conference attendance also declined from 2007 to 2008, but appeared to have a larger proportion of women. Additionally, the Diversity Committee held a diversity forum and diversity workshop at the Athens Conference. One outcome from the diversity forum was a recommendation to have a gender issues thread at the conference, which has been proposed and accepted for the Albuquerque conference. ) Report

Spencer, Roberta   2008 Conference (Athens) - Final Report   (The Athens 2008 conference was the lowest attended conference since 2002 with 386 registrants and 52 guests. The overall unaudited loss for the 2009 conference was just over $55,000 (this number will change somewhat after the annual review by our CPA). ) Report

Spencer, Roberta   Home Office Summary -- Executive Director's Report   (Financially, 2008 was a very hard year. Investment and conference income was down substantially; membership and sponsorship income was slightly down. But, we had the best year ever for beer game sales. We had one new product this year: the "experienced deck" for the beer game. 2009 membership renewals are underway. Planning for the Albuquerque conference is progressing on schedule. ) Report
